Handguns and Ammunition Forum banner

Discussions Showcase Albums Media Media Comments Tags Marketplace

1-1 of 1 Results
  1. General Firearm Questions & Discussions
    The St. Charles City (Missouri) Police Department is asking for help. The St. Charles City Police Department is continuing the investigation of the 6 known victims of the I-70 Killer, which occurred between Indianapolis, Indiana and Wichita, Kansas in April and May of 1992. We are looking for...
1-1 of 1 Results
Top